Dry Skin vs. Dehydrated Skin

Dry skin is considered a skin type characterized by a defect in the lipid content, often associated with conditions like atopic dermatitis and eczema. Genetic factors play a role in dry skin, making individuals more prone to inflammation and experiencing scaly, flaky skin. On the other hand, dehydrated skin is a temporary condition affecting any skin type. It refers to a lack of water content in the stratum corneum, the top layer of the skin. Factors such as excessive cleansing, dry environments, stress, and using unsuitable skincare products can contribute to skin dehydration.

Distinguishing Features

While there may be overlapping signs, dry skin tends to be scaly, flaky, and more prone to inflammation, resulting in redness and itching. Dehydrated skin, however, feels tight and may exhibit more visible fine lines and wrinkles. Even individuals with oily skin can experience dehydration, as the issue pertains to water content rather than oil production.

Choosing the Right Moisturizers

 Selecting appropriate moisturizers based on your skin type is crucial. For dry skin, moisturizers with higher amounts of occlusives are recommended to seal in moisture and prevent trans-epidermal water loss. Humectants are also essential for drawing water to the skin. Thicker cream-based moisturizers are particularly effective in soothing and repairing dry skin.

On the other hand, dehydrated skin requires water-based ingredients that help replenish moisture. Humectants like hyaluronic acid and glycerin are key to attracting water to the skin. Gel cream moisturizers or oil-free options are ideal for individuals with dehydrated skin, providing hydration without feeling heavy or greasy.

Understanding the difference between dry and dehydrated skin is vital for selecting appropriate skincare products. Dry skin requires moisturizers with occlusives and humectants, while dehydrated skin benefits from water-based ingredients and humectants.
